π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

13 items
  • 3 large ripe bananas
  • 0.5 cup orange juice
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est
  • 0.5 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 0.75 cup granulated sugar
  • 0.25 cup brown s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on baking soda
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

πŸ“ Instructions

8 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Grease a 9x5-inch loaf pan or line it with parchment paper.

2

In a large mixing b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th. Add the orange juice, orange zest, melted butter, granulated sugar, brown s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ract. Whisk together until well combined.

3

In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and ground cinnamon.

4

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Be careful not to overmix; a few lumps are fine.

5

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an, spreading it evenly. Tap the pan lightly on the counter to remove any air bubbles.

6

Bake in the preheated oven for 50-55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

7

Remove the bread from the oven and allow it to cool in the pan for 10 minutes. Then trans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ely.

8

Slice and serve. This bread pairs wonderfully with coffee, tea, or a simple pat of butter.
